Looks like all of those raucous protests are paying off. After many criticized #BlackLivesMatter protesters for preventing Democratic presidential candidate Bernie Sanders from speaking at a rally in Seattle, the Vermont Senator released a sweeping racial justice plan. Now, he’s agreed to meet with activists to talk about it.
When Michael Brown was gunned down by a police officer in Ferguson, DeRay Mckesson became one of the most notable faces of the movement for justice. Alongside Johnetta Elzie, Mckesson live-tweeted protests, broadcasted video, and offered a perspective the mainstream media couldn’t. Now, he’s got the ear of a popular presidential candidate.
While many continue to question the tactics of some protesters, it’s hard to deny their message is being heard.

A gunman opened fire Thursday night in a movie theater in Lafayette, Louisiana, killing two people and himself. The shooter, identified on Friday as John Russel Houser, 59, was described by police as a “drifter” who was living in a motel.
As moviegoers settled in for the comedy “Trainwreck,” John Russell Houser stood up and fired 13 shots using a .40-caliber handgun, police said. Authorities also said that Houser had parked his car near the theater’s exit, so that he could get a quit escape. But when he reportedly tried to leave with others in the theater who were trying to flee, and he saw police responding, he turned into the crowd and shot himself
Police identified the two victims as 21-year-old Mayci Breaux and 33-year-old Jillian Johnson. Nine other people were wounded. Both are being hailed as heroes for saving their friends.
Teachers Jena Meaux and Ali Martin survived the attack, but both reportedly suffered gunshot wounds. Gov. Bobby Jindal says one of the women leaped in front of the other in an effort to protect her – and that the second woman then activated a fire alarm in the theater.
“The sound of that alarm caused an evacuation of the rest of the movie theater,” The Times-Picayune reports, citing a witness who was at another movie showing in the theater.
Jindal described what happened:
“One teacher literally jumping over her friend, potentially saving her life. Second teacher felt like that bullet would have hit her in the head if her friend hadn’t jumped on her. The second teacher was shot anyway, in the leg — had the presence of mind to pull that fire alarm.”

During a routine traffic stop on Sunday night, white University of Cincinnati campus police officer Ray Tensing shot 43-year-old black man Samuel Dubose in the head. Dubose was missing a license plate on the front of his car, according to police officials. Dubose allegedly refused to provide a drivers’ license and instead pulled out a bottle of alcohol. Their interaction then quickly escalated.
